101 Things I Like About School

A Not-So-Typical Jumbo Size Activity and Coloring Book

101 Things I like About School is a coloring and activity book that is based on feedback from many students concerning what they like best about coming to school. Each fun-to-color page includes a positive statement about school (for example, I like to read; I like to discover; I like to learn), followed by a school-related activity. The activities promote developmental skills in the areas of reading, writing, spelling, math, and critical thinking.

101 Things I like About School is designed to encourage adult-student interaction. How great it would be for mom, dad, the teacher, or other significant adults to color along with the students and discuss the many things that students like about school. In addition, when challenging activities arise, you can take these teaching moments to guide and assist students in discovering solutions. Uses of the internet, dictionaries, encyclopedias and the like, are excellent resources that adults can use to teach students how to research, investigate, and problem-solve.
